Finance Review — Large-Deal Discounting, Quorra Systems

For sales leads. Deals above the Tier-3 threshold now require finance sign-off. Average discount on large deals hit 22% last quarter, eroding margin on the Skylance platform. New cap: 15% without VP approval. Exceptions route through Priya Mendlow. Rationale and forward plan noted below.

management briefing: Headcount on the Belix team goes from 60 to 93 by the end of November. Gross margin on Belix came in at 23 percent against a plan of 47 percent.

Subject: Key rotation — Brookline queue compaction service

Team,

The Silthorn compaction worker key rotates tonight. Silthorn handles log compaction for the Brookline message queue; without it, retained segments balloon and consumers lag. Old key is revoked at 22:00. Any support scripts that hit the compaction status endpoint must be updated before then. Do not file tickets about stale segment counts until after rotation completes. The replacement key is below.

app token of fajop-fahif = qvz4-AnML

### Step 3: Configure credentials

Before running the Shrinkwright CLI against a customer's batch, the worker host needs its resize-queue credential. Without it, jobs enqueue locally but never upload, which support often sees reported as "stuck at 0%." Copy the credential from the internal ops vault for the correct region — staging and production differ. Then open the host's .env file and add the following line.

vault entry, hafop-yagag: VAULT_KEY8=06fc5da7

Hi team,

Before I hand off the 3.2 release, please note the humidity sensor drift reported on Verdana controllers in the Elmbrook trial site. Drift exceeds 4% after roughly ten days of continuous operation; firmware 3.2.1 adds an automatic recalibration cycle every 72 hours. Support should advise growers to install 3.2.1 and trigger a manual recalibration once. The hotfix bundle must be verified before distribution, so I'm including the signing key used for the 3.2.1 packages below.

release key, fahof-yagap: bky3_m5d